Our Story

Families at The Center is an inclusive family program at the San Diego LGBT Community Center. Our program is designed to provide resources, education, support and opportunities for community engagement for LGBTQIA+ families and those considering parenthood. At the Center, we believe family is whomever you define as family -related and/or by choice. We welcome anyone you feel has cared about, supported, mentored or nurtured your development. We know that families thrive and grow through the inclusion of many different members and all are welcome to take part in our program.
